Risultati da 1 a 10 di 13

Visualizzazione Elencata

  1. #4
    L'avatar di Marco Bosco
    Data Registrazione
    Sep 2012
    Località
    Pistoia
    Messaggi
    419
    Citazione Originariamente Scritto da CIVT Visualizza Messaggio
    Marco grazie al tuo suggerimento credo di aver già trovato la soluzione! Basta ripetere la condizione di ingresso in ExitScript e contare da quante barre è stata verificata la condizione, era piu' semplice di quello che pensavo


    Questo è il codice che ho utilizzato per la condizione SELL

    INPUTS: @price(CLOSE), @fastPeriods(50), @slowPeriods(140), @matype(SIMPLE), @entryBars(50)
    
    SET fast = MovingAverage(@price, @fastPeriods, @matype)
    SET slow = MovingAverage(@price, @slowPeriods, @matype)
    
    SET SELL = CROSSOVER(slow, fast)

    Questo invece è il codice che conta da quante barre è verificata la condizione SELL da replicare in ExitShortScript
    SET fast = MovingAverage(@price, @fastPeriods, @matype)
    SET slow = MovingAverage(@price, @slowPeriods, @matype)
    
    SET SELL = CROSSOVER(slow, fast)
    
    SET ContaSELL = LASTIF(SELL)
    
    SET ContaSELL = @entryBars
    
    SET PLOT1 = ContaSELL = @entryBars
    Come si può vedere l'ordine di chiusura parte 60 minuti dopo l'ingresso!
    Clicca sull'immagine per ingrandirla

Nome: StoplossTemp.jpg
Visite: 18
Dimensione: 93.0 KB
ID: 14011

    ciao CIVT,
    è esattamente il workaround che non ho dettagliato, e con piacere vedo che sei stato molto bravo. Complimenti.

    Tieni conto che l'ordine (ipoteticamente) potrebbe essere lanciato ma non essere eseguito a mercato (subito)... quindi il calcolo dei delta temporali potrebbe essere fasullo, tanto di più quanto : timeframe e tempo prima di chiusura, sono piccoli.Quando dallo script ci sara accesso all'ora esatta di esecuzione non ci sarà nemmeno più questo shift , che già adesso, praticamente nella totalità dei casi, può essere completamente trascurato.

    Complimenti ancora.

    saluti,
    Marco
    Ultima modifica di Marco Bosco; 04-02-14 alle 15:33
    I computer sono incredibilmente veloci, accurati e stupidi. Gli uomini sono incredibilmente lenti, inaccurati e intelligenti. L’insieme dei due costituisce una forza incalcolabile. (Albert Einstein)

Permessi di Scrittura

  • Tu non puoi inviare nuove discussioni
  • Tu non puoi inviare risposte
  • Tu non puoi inviare allegati
  • Tu non puoi modificare i tuoi messaggi
  •  
Contattaci

Chiama gli esperti
+39 0425 792923

Chiamaci
Email

Richiedi informazioni via E-MAIL
info@playoptions.it

Scrivici
Nostri Uffici

Vieni a trovarci
45100 Rovigo

Contattaci

Serve Aiuto?

Contattaci per maggiori informazioni.

Denis MorettoSpecialista Finanziario
Contattaci
Questo sito utilizza cookie tecnici e di profilazione. Cliccando su accetta si autorizzano tutti i cookie di profilazione. Cliccando su rifiuta o la X si rifiutano tutti i cookie di profilazione. Cliccando su personalizza è possibile selezionare quali cookie di profilazione attivare.